The Importance of Space Planning

Space planning is not merely about arranging furniture or dividing rooms; it is a comprehensive process that involves understanding the behavior and needs of the people who will use the space. A well-planned environment can enhance workflow, improve accessibility, and even affect employee satisfaction. According to a study by the International Facility Management Association (IFMA), effective space planning can reduce operational costs by up to 30%. This statistic underscores the importance of hiring a qualified space planning consultant.
Furthermore, the rise of remote work has changed how we think about space. Many companies are now re-evaluating their office layouts to accommodate flexible working styles. Space planning consultants can provide insights into creating environments that foster collaboration while also offering quiet areas for focused work.
Key Services Offered by Space Planning Consultants
Space planning consultants offer a variety of services tailored to meet the specific needs of clients. One of their primary roles is to conduct thorough assessments of existing spaces. This includes analyzing traffic flow, identifying underutilized areas, and determining how the space can be reconfigured for better functionality.
Another essential service is the creation of space planning strategies. Consultants work closely with clients to develop plans that align with their goals, whether it’s maximizing square footage in a retail store or designing an open-concept office. By employing tools like 3D modeling and simulations, they can help clients visualize the proposed changes before implementation.
Additionally, space planning consultants often assist with project management, ensuring that the design is executed according to the plans. This can involve coordinating with architects, contractors, and other professionals to deliver a cohesive and functional space.

Choosing the Right Space Planning Consultant
Selecting the right space planning consultant can be a daunting task, but there are several factors to consider that can simplify the process. First and foremost, look for consultants with relevant experience in your specific industry. Their familiarity with the unique challenges and requirements of your sector can make a significant difference in the effectiveness of their solutions.
Additionally, consider their approach to collaboration. A good consultant should be willing to engage with stakeholders at all levels, from executives to end-users. This inclusivity ensures that the final design meets the needs of everyone who will interact with the space.
Lastly, review their portfolio and ask for references. A reputable consultant will be proud to showcase their past projects and provide testimonials from satisfied clients.
